Research on steel surface defect detection system based on YOLOv5s-SE-CA model and BEMD image enhancement DOI

The nondestructive testing capability of steel surface defects has a significant impact on quality industrial production. However, the single-stage detection network YOLOv5s model for defect is insufficient feature extraction ability and susceptibility to noise interference in extracting images. Accordingly, system based YOLOv5s-SE-CA bi-dimensional empirical mode decomposition (BEMD) image enhancement proposed. Firstly, BEMD used threshold denoising improve images achieve preprocessing dataset. Secondly, squeeze excitation (SENet) attention mechanism introduced into backbone adaptively adjust weights each channel. Meanwhile, coordinate (CA) integrated model's focus defects. Therefore, designed enhance Experimental verification was carried out using NEU-DET noisy dataset with specific evaluation indicators system. Results showed proposed superior performance when compared traditional models trained datasets achieved more accurate steel.

Damping-regulated GSR array method for multi-harmonic fault diagnosis under variable speed conditions DOI

Abstract Bearing fault diagnosis under variable speed conditions is essential due to the complexities introduced by fluctuations. The accurate detection of multi-harmonic faults critical for ensuring reliability in intricate operating environments. From perspective beneficial effects noise, this study we propose a novel damping-regulated generalized stochastic resonance (GSR) array method designed conditions. First, employ computed order tracking transform non-stationary time-domain signals into stationary angular domain. A GSR oscillator then within domain, forming basis our array. By analyzing system response, reveal diagnostic performance theory assess array’s capacity enhancing characteristics. Through simulations and experimental validation, demonstrates superior accuracy, particularly scenarios. It excels preserving weak characteristics while offering significant advantages high robustness. These findings provide potential practical applications diagnostics across various engineering systems.
